Output a8f2c1544359786d5f66cf3b8d16ca026eca8db23a8f0f56a0a76916ea8c62dc:21

value
17727930
script pubkey
OP_0 OP_PUSHBYTES_32 a8f1abacf02bc0363b48a973266024f493d59a75e3775e0cf79f85920f4eb69a
address
bc1q4rc6ht8s90qrvw6g49ejvcpy7jfatxn4udm4ur8hn7zeyr6wk6dqmptl24
transaction
a8f2c1544359786d5f66cf3b8d16ca026eca8db23a8f0f56a0a76916ea8c62dc
spent
true